I started out by adding a few die cut leaves to the background and then added many layers of Distress Oxide inks. I also used Distress Crayons (pewter and colored) and added pops of color to the areas that needed a little more brightness. I love that the Distress Crayons can be smeared upon application but then set and won't go anywhere (or make a huge mess) after that.

I colored this fun toucan from Stampin' Ups! Bird Banter set with my Copic markers and layered it over the sentiment piece using dimensional adhesive. I added some clear embossing powder and white grunge to the sentiment piece to give it some texture.

I wanted the background to have even more texture than it did so I used my new stencil from Hero Arts and some embossing paste to create some depth. The embossing paste is white so I mixed some ink into it (Emerald Envy and Lemon Lime Twist) to add color.

Another way that I was able to add texture to this card (that is hard to photograph) was to add some Distress Resist Spray. Have you used that stuff yet? It's awesome!! It adds shine and sandpaper-like texture and it also seals whatever it covers. Really cool stuff! I added a few black rhinestones, some metallic thread and washi tape and called it good for this card.
